Output ddb7975834ec74d31bbd854636542c85d0a2fa5a9a0a60d363b97ef12b508948:1

value
4415224
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b6324a9f4289b3ef282135dce7fe83d82483c96 OP_EQUALVERIFY OP_CHECKSIG
address
1KYQwXvWNhDu22XPhyi1evzXNdrRVjzK5D
transaction
ddb7975834ec74d31bbd854636542c85d0a2fa5a9a0a60d363b97ef12b508948
spent
true